What is the max rpm that a stock 12A can go too?? Ive had mine a little over that 8000. i here that theres is some fuel starvation i havnt had any but is there a way to boos pressur with stock fuel pump?? And just recently there has been a very wierd vibration of what seems like the motor at 5000 and to about 7000 rpm. I can fell it thorough out the car. And when this happends there is a wired sound that of when u run a motor at high rpms with no load on it but im in gear and accelerating?? Not sure what i could be any help will be appreciated. thanks



P.S I do have a msd 6AL but with stock coils but with new wires and plugs

A Stock 12A..??? I would not take it past the redline... a all stock 12A makes its peak power at 6000 RPMs so anything after 7000 RPMs your just losing power and you might as well shift into the next gear.



you can boost the fuel pressure with a fuel pressure regulator. schucks has a adjustable fuel pressure regulator for like $25. I have had good results running around 4.5 PSI with the stock carb.



I have had a wierd vibration before... It started right after I started reving it past redline.. shortly after the vibration started my 12a blew up.. I'm pretty sure it had either a blown apex or side seal..

vibration might be a water pump (try to wiggle it back and forth, the bearings die) or the transmission mount collapsed



engine can take revs to 8k here and there, but peak power is under 7k, so theres not much point.



with a stock carb you want like 2psi, preferably with a larger fuel pump

Originally Posted by verneuil' post='910675' date='Oct 27 2008, 05:07 PM
What could happen if i have i over redline?? But not for that long?? Like just for short burts when i need to well just to have some fun lol


it wears out a little faster.... thats one nice thing about the rotary vs say a honda. if you rev yours past 8500 once or twice, it just wears more quickly, do that with the honda and you're picking parts up off the ground.



once you get the exhaust sorted out, peak power will prolly go from stock 6000rpm to more like 6800rpm.



if the engine had miles on it, keep it under 8000.
